Carthagena
Carthagena is an unincorporated community in Mercer County, Ohio, United States. Established by African Americans, it was home to an agricultural and industrial boarding school for African American and Indian orphans.| Tap on a place to explore it |

St. Charles Seminary is a former American Catholic seminary, founded by the Missionaries of the Precious Blood in 1861 in Carthagena, Ohio. The seminary closed in 1969 and is now a retirement center for clergy and lay people.

Cassella is an unincorporated community in Marion Township, Mercer County, Ohio, United States. Located at, it lies at an elevation of 955 feet. Situated at the intersection of State Route 119 and Cassella-Montezuma Road in western Marion Township, it lies in the headwaters of Beaver Creek to the south of the city of Celina, the county seat of Mercer County. Cassella is situated 2 miles south of Carthagena.
